A leaking faucet
There are a variety of causes of kitchen faucet leaks, but to comprehend where your leak is originating from, you initially need to determine exactly what kind of faucet you have. There are 4 kinds of faucets, each with a different valve: compression, ball, ceramic disc and cartridge. To figure out the kind of faucet you have, take a look at the instruction manual or warranty..
There are a few faucet repair suggestions you need to bear in mind when trying to repair a leakage. First, the most typical causes for leaks are loose or broken O-rings or washers. These can be changed easily. If you have a cartridge faucet, you might need to replace the whole cartridge. Not exactly sure how? A leaking garbage disposal
Garbage disposals are often misused, which is why waste disposal unit repair work is one of the most common tasks Midwest Plumbers experts assist homeowners with. If your waste disposal unit is dripping, it's likely from one of four areas: the main seal on the top, the dishwashing machine connection, the drain pipeline or the body of the unit. Depending upon where the leak is originating from, you'll need to tidy, repair or change the primary seal, the gasket, a dishwasher pipe or the entire system. A leaking dishwasher
Dishwasher leaks can be brought on by everything from a damaged seal to using the incorrect meal soap. These are normally a huge hassle for property owners and their families, who depend on having the ability to use the dishwashing machine every day. Leakages frequently happen when the home appliance cannot drain correctly, usually since of a clog or buildup in the drain. Another typical problem that can cause leakages is a loose or damaged valve on the drain tube. A leaking refrigerator
If your refrigerator is leaking, it generally has something to do with the defrost drain. When the drain becomes blocked or blocked, water isn't really able to move into the drain pan and instead starts leaking out of the bottom of the fridge. If that's not the reason, it may be the result of a malfunctioning connection in between your kitchen's water lines and the ice machine or water purification system.
